1970 DAF 44 vs. 1974 Volvo 140

To start off, 1974 Volvo 140 is newer by 4 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1970 DAF 44.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1970 DAF 44 would be higher. At 1,986 cc (4 cylinders), 1974 Volvo 140 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1974 Volvo 140 (81 HP @ 4700 RPM) has 47 more horse power than 1970 DAF 44. (34 HP @ 4500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1974 Volvo 140 should accelerate faster than 1970 DAF 44.

Let's talk about torque, 1974 Volvo 140 (157 Nm @ 2300 RPM) has 91 more torque (in Nm) than 1970 DAF 44. (66 Nm @ 2200 RPM). This means 1974 Volvo 140 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1970 DAF 44.
